"""The DEPLOYED masking policy must actually mask.

These tests read `GATEWAY_MASKING_POLICY` out of deploy/values/compute-gateway.yaml — the
literal string the cluster will receive — rather than a fixture written to agree with them.
A policy that is only asserted to be correct in a test fixture proves nothing about the one
that ships, and this whole layer exists because the policy was previously absent and the PDP
silently returned outputs unchanged. A YAML typo must fail CI, not quietly revert the gateway
to passthrough.
"""

# READ-PATH MASKING PDP — ON. Until now this was code that never ran: masking.py has been
# mounted in the dispatch path since it landed, but with no policy configured it returned
# outputs unchanged, so the moat existed and was switched off. The 2026-08-04 catalog/masking
# audit found GATEWAY_MASKING_POLICY set nowhere in deploy/ — not a missing mechanism, an
# unused one.
#
# Applies to graph-query/graph-stats reads only (masking.READ_KINDS). Direct identifiers are
# masked before the outputs are sealed, so the Ed25519 receipt attests exactly what the
# caller received, and the masking decision is appended as a sealed output — the property
# WKC-style dynamic masking does not produce, because there the enforcement leaves no
# verifiable artifact.
#
# forbidden_mixtures encodes the no_health_adtech veto: a requester whose realm carries the
# adtech topic reading records that carry the health topic is DENIED outright and the records
# are withheld, not merely masked.
#
# The exact JSON below is parsed out of this file and exercised by
# apps/compute-gateway/tests/test_masking_policy_values.py, so a typo here fails CI rather
# than silently reverting the gateway to passthrough. A policy nobody tests is a policy that
# is one YAML mistake away from being off again.
